An instrument used to look at very small objects is a microscope. Microscopes magnify tiny specimens, allowing scientists and researchers to observe details that are not visible to the naked eye. There are various types of microscopes, including optical microscopes, which use light, and electron microscopes, which use electron beams for higher resolution. These tools are essential in fields like biology, materials science, and medicine.

A ureteroscope is a specialized device used by urologists in one of the main procedures for either removing or smashing kidney stones. It is a very thin instrument, it's used to look at the inside of the ureter.
